Inflation risks in the US keep lingering

In Short

The announcement of a sharp increase in US import tariffs to its closest trade partners (Mexico and Canada) and to China exacerbated fears of a US slowdown already raised by deteriorating indicators (slumping consumer confidence ISM manufacturing expectations), that brought down long-term interest rates. However, if the measures on Mexico, Canada and possibly Europe, are imposer before activity is impacted in full, the level of prices would rise, leading to a spike in inflation.
